Ward Jackson Timken est membre du conseil d'administration de The Timken Co. (ancien président) et de 10 autres sociétés. Dans le passé, il a été président du conseil d'administration, président et directeur général de TimkenSteel Corp. et directeur de Mcgough & Associates, Inc. Il a obtenu un diplôme de premier cycle à l'université de Georgetown et un MBA à la Darden School of Business de l'université de Virginie.
